  • Background: This analysis was conducted to evaluate the efficacy and safety of a combination of gemcitabine and nedaplatin in treating patients with non-small cell lung cancer. Methods: Clinical studies evaluating the efficacy and safety of a combination of gemcitabine and nedaplatin with attention to response and safety for patients with non-small cell lung cancer were identified using a predefined search strategy. Pooled response rates for gemcitabine and nedaplatin were calculated. Results: In gemcitabine and nedaplatin based regimens, 4 clinical studies including 112 patients with non-small cell lung cancer were considered eligible for inclusion. The pooled analysis suggested that the pooled reponse rate was 40.2% (45/112). Main side effects included grade 3-4 neutropenia, thrombocytopenia, and anemia. Grade 3-4 nonhematological toxicity included nausea and vomiting, diarrhea, and hepatic dysfunction. There were no treatment-related deaths. Conclusion: This evidence based analysis suggests that the combination of gemcitabine and nedaplatin is associated with good response rate and accepted toxicity for treating patients with non-small cell lung cancer.

  • BACKGROUND/OBJECTIVES: Sanghuangporus sanghuang (SS) has various medicinal effects, including anti-inflammation and anticancer activities. Despite the extensive research on SS, its molecular mechanisms of action on lung cancer are unclear. This study examined the impact of an SS alcohol extract (SAE) on lung cancer using in vitro and in vivo models. MATERIALS/METHODS: Different concentrations of SAE were used to culture lung cancer cells (A549 and H1650). A cell counting kit-8 assay was used to detect the survival ability of A549 and H1650 cells. A scratch assay and transwell cell invasion assay were used to detect the migration rate and invasive ability of SAE. Western blot analysis was used to detect the expression of B-cell lymphoma-2 (Bcl-2), Bcl2-associated X (Bax), cyclin D1, cyclin-dependent kinases 4 (CDK4), signal transducer and activator of transcription 3 (STAT3), and phosphorylated STAT3 (p-STAT3). Lung cancer xenograft mice were used to detect the inhibiting ability of SAE in vivo. Hematoxylin and eosin staining and immunohistochemistry were used to detect the effect of SAE on the structural changes to the tumor and the expression of Bcl-2, Bax, cyclin D1, CDK4, STAT3, and p-STAT3 in lung cancer xenograft mice. RESULTS: SAE could inhibit lung cancer proliferation significantly in vitro and in vivo without cytotoxicity. SAE suppressed the viability, migration, and invasion of lung cancer cells in a dose and time-dependent manner. The SAE treatment significantly decreased the proapoptotic Bcl-2/Bax ratio and the expression of pro-proliferative proteins Cyclin D1 and CDK4 in vitro and in vivo. Furthermore, SAE also inhibited STAT3 expression. CONCLUSIONS: SAE reduced the cell viability and suppressed cell migration and invasion in human lung cancer cells. Moreover, SAE also exhibited anti-proliferation effects in vivo. Therefore, SAE may have benefits in cancer therapy.

  • Spontaneous pneumothorax is a rare manifestation of primary lung cancer and it is even more rare as an initial manifestation. Recently we have experienced three cases of lung cancer presenting initially as spontaneous pneumothorax. These three cases involved 2 men and one woman with an average age of 70 years [66 - 74years]. Lung cancer was discovered by explothoracotomy in two cases and by endoscopic biopsy in one case. In pathologic cell types, the one was alveolar cell carcinoma and the others were squamous cell carcinoma. We report these three cases of primary lung cancer presenting initially as spontaneous pneumothorax with review of the literatures.

  • Two cases of plasma cell granuloma of the lung, whose incidence is 0.7% in the tumor of the lung and bronchus, are managed at department of thoracic and cardiovascular surgery, College of Medicine, Choong Nam national University Hospital from March, 1983 to July, 1984. The plasma cell granuloma of the lung, which is usually asymptomatic, is most commonly detected in routine chest films. The prognosis of the plasma cell granuloma is good after surgical resection. One case [female] was undertaken right pneumonectomy, the other, left lower lobectomy. Both cases had uneventful postoperative courses and are well being now.

  • This research represents an attempt to study the postoperative results among 32 patients who underwent complete resections of primary lung and involved mediastinal lymph nodes between January 1988 and June 1993. Ages ranged from 34 to 73 years with a mean age of 51.31 $\pm$ 8.17 years. There were 29 male patients[90.6%]. Left lung cancers were more frequent than right lung cancers. There were 19 cases of left lung cancers accounting for 59.4% of the total lung cancers. The difference, however, was insignificant. There was no T1 lesion. T2 and T3 lesions were 21[65.6%] and 11 cases[34.4%], respectively. As for cell type, squamous cell carcinomas were reported in 25 cases making up 78.1% of the cell types. Pneumonectomy was conducted on 20[62.5%] cases. Lobectomy and sleeve lobectomy were conducted on 12[37.5%] cases respectively. Mediastinal lymph node involvemednts were most frequent in subcarinal lymph node[9/13] among right lung cancers, while subaortic lymph noce[12/19] was most frequent among left lung cancers. Postoperative complications were reported in 18.9% of the total cases, including 2 cases each of paralysis of the recurrent laryngeal nerve and 1 case each of chylothorax and pyothorax. They were more frequent among patients who underwent pneumonectomy. The operative mortality stood at 3.1% with 1 patient who underwent pneumonectomy dying of pulmonary edema. The 1-year and 5-year survival rates were 50.8% and 30.1%, respectively. Patients treated with squamous cell carcinoma, involvement of single level mediastinal lymph node and lobectomy showed a higher level of survival. These fidings suggest that a long-term survival can be expected of a considerable number of N2 non-small cell lung cancer patients with a selective complete surgical resection of primary lung cancers involved mediastinal lymph nodes.

  • Background: Lung cancer and chronic obstructive lung disease often coexist in the same person who are elderly and cigarette smoking. There are several reports that the presence of chronic obstructive pulmonary disease constitutes an independent risk factor for the development of lung cancer. Moreover, the association between mucus hypersecrtion and lung cacer has been reported. Method: In 72 cases with primary lung cancer which were confirmed histopathologically at Chonbuk University Hospital from August 1986 to July 1991, We evaluated the relationship between spirometry and lung cancer characteristics. Results: Six cases(8.3%) showed normal lung function, 16(22.2%) cases showed pure restrictive lung disease, 46(63.9%) cases showed moderated obstructive lung disease and 4(5.6%) cases showed severe obstructive lung disease. $FEV_1$(%) was lower in central type than in peripheral type, lower in advanced non-small cell cancer and lower in subjects with phlegm. $FEV_1$/FVC(%) was higher in small cell cancer than in squamous cell cancer and higher in patients without previous pulmonary disease than with previous pulmonary disease. But there was no statistically significant difference in lung function according to histologic types and smoking history. Lung cancers with $FEV_1$/FVC less than 75% consisted of 35 cases of squamous cell cancer, 7 of small cell cancer(14%), 5 of adenocarcinoma(10%), 2 of large-cell carcinoma and 1 of unclassified carcinoma. Squamous cell carcinoma occured more in patients with $FEV_1$/FVC<75% than with $FEV_1$/FVC$\geq$75%(p<0.05). Conclusion: It was suggest that low $FEV_1$/FVC, as reflection of obstructive lung disease, may be at greater risk for squamous cell carcinoma in cigarette smoker.

  • Lung cancer is the most common cause of cancer-related death in the world. The main types are small-cell lung carcinoma (SCLC) and non-small-cell lung carcinoma (NSCLC), the latter including squamous cell carcinoma (SCC), adenocarcinoma and large cell carcinoma. NSCLCs account for about 80% of all lung cancer cases. Microcephalin (MCPH1), also called BRIT1 (BRCT-repeat inhibitor of hTERT expression), plays an important role in the maintenance of genomic stability. Recently, several studies have provided evidence that the expression of MCPH1 gene is decreased in several different types of human cancers. We evaluated the expression of protein MCPH1 in 188 lung cancer and 20 normal lung tissues by immunohistochemistry. Positive MCPH1 staining was found in all normal lung samples and only some cancerous tissues. MCPH1-positive cells were significantly lower in lung carcinoma compared with normal tissues. Furthermore, we firstly found that MCPH1 expression in lung adenocarcinoma is higher than its expression in squamous cell carcinoma. Change in MCPH1 protein expression may be associated with lung tumorigenesis and may be a useful biomarker for identification of pathological types of lung cancer.

  • MiRNAs are endogenous, single stranded ~22-nucleotide non-coding RNAs (ncRNAs) which are transcribed by RNA polymerase II and mediate negative post-transcriptional gene regulation through binding to 3'untranslated regions (UTR), possibly open reading frames (ORFs) or 5'UTRs of target mRNAs. MiRNAs are involved in the normal physiology of eukaryotic cells, so dysregulation may be associated with diseases like cancer, and neurodegenerative, heart and other disorders. Among all cancers, lung cancer, with high incidence and mortality worldwide, is classified into two main groups: non-small cell lung cancer and small cell lung cancer. Recent promising studies suggest that gene expression profiles and miRNA signatures could be a useful step in a noninvasive, low-cost and repeatable screening process of lung cancer. Similarly, every stage of lung development during fetal life is associated with specific miRNAs. Since lung development and lung cancer phenomena share the same physiological, biological and molecular processes like cell proliferation, development and shared mRNA or expression regulation pathways, and according to data adopted from various studies, they may have partially shared miRNA signature. Thus, focusing on lung cancer in relation to lung development in miRNA studies might provide clues for lung cancer diagnosis and prognosis.
